Procurement of Civil & Infrastructure Packages:
Handle procurement of diverse civil works packages including:
Industrial buildings, control rooms, warehouses, admin buildings, pre-engineered buildings.
Foundations (equipment, heavy machinery, static & rotary), trenches, pipe rack civil works.
Structural works (RCC & structural steel works).
Roads, drainage systems, storm water networks, sewerage systems.
ETP/STP civil structures (tanks, clarifiers, basins).
Boundary walls, fencing, and security infrastructure.
Industrial flooring (VDF, epoxy floors etc.)
Roofing, cladding and waterproofing works.
Building interior and finishing works.
2. RFQ/ RFP Management:
Prepare and float detailed RFQs/RFPs based on BOQ, drawings, and specifications.
Ensure clarity in scope definition, technical requirements, and commercial terms.
Coordinate with engineering team, consultants and site teams for inputs and revisions.
3. Techno-Commercial Evaluation:
Conduct detailed techno-commercial evaluation of bids.
Analyze BOQs, rate analysis, and vendor deviations.
Benchmark rates with market data and past projects.
Prepare price comparative statements (CBA) and recommendation notes for management approval (NFA).
4. Contract Management:




Draft and finalize service orders, contracts and service agreements.
Incorporate key clauses (payment terms, LD, scope, price variation, retention, mobilization advance, BGs etc.)
Ensure alignment with company GTC and project requirements.
Handle contract amendments, variations, and claims.
5. Negotiation:
Lead price and commercial negotiations with contractors.
Achieve cost optimization.
Manage L1 negotiations and final deal closure.
6. Vendor Development & Management:
Identify, evaluate, and onboard current contractors.
Maintain vendor database for civil and infrastructure works.
Monitor vendor performance (quality, timelines, safety compliance).
7. Project Coordination:
Work closely with:
Engineering team (for drawings, specs and timelines)
Site project team (for execution readiness)
Support end user in resolving contractual and commercial issues.
8. Compliance & Documentation:
Maintain procurement documentation, audit trails, and approvals.
Ensure compliance with internal procurement policies and audit requirements.
Support internal and external audits.
Ensure adherence to safety, statutory, and regulatory requirements.
